Output 16c1b8dad0b866af96e05fc2daf2b9d8029218fb7f5f7ea20b16642b896ec76e:1

value
603986837
script pubkey
OP_0 OP_PUSHBYTES_20 057e3f6069c2a89de600b3acebb50230f27febcd
address
ltc1qq4lr7crfc25fmesqkwkwhdgzxre8l67drh7enf
transaction
16c1b8dad0b866af96e05fc2daf2b9d8029218fb7f5f7ea20b16642b896ec76e
spent
true